Property description A well presented three bedroom family home located just 0.8 miles from Paignton town. The property comprises of a welcoming entrance hallway, a large open plan lounge/diner, a sizeable fitted kitchen, three bedrooms, a spacious family bathroom and a sunny rear courtyard garden. The property is ideally situated within easy reach of bus links, schools, doctors and pharmacies, Paignton town, the ring road and more. The property is being offered with no onward chain!
Entrance A uPVC double glazed front door opening into a wide and welcoming entrance hallway with stairs rising to the first floor and a door leading through to the ground floor accommodation. Cupboard housing the fuse box and metres as well as a gas central heated radiator.
Lounge/diner An incredibly large and light filled open lounge/diner boasting space for an abundance of furniture, breathtaking sea views across the bay, double aspect uPVC double glazed windows to both the front and the rear, TV and Internet point and a gas central heated radiator.
Kitchen A spacious kitchen boasting a range of overhead, base and drawer units with roll edged work surfaces above. A 1 bowl stainless steel sink and drainer unit, space for a gas cooker, space for a washing machine and fridge freezer. A large under stairs pantry cupboard, two uPVC double glazed windows and a uPVC door leading out to the courtyard.
First floor
Bedroom one A large master bedroom to the front aspect of the home with incredible sea views across the bay. UPVC double glazed window and a gas central heated radiator.
Bedroom two A second generously sized double bedroom overlooking the sun soaked rear courtyard. UPVC double glazed window and a gas central heated radiator.
Bedroom three A sizeable third single bedroom with again incredible sea views. UPVC double glazed window and a gas central heated radiator.
Bathroom A spacious family bathroom comprising of a low level flush WC, a pedestal wash hand basin and a panelled P shaped bath unit with shower attachments above and a protective glass shower screen. Panelled walls, wall mounted glow worm boiler, uPVC obscure double glazed window and a gas central heated radiator.
Outside A south west facing rear courtyard that is predominantly laid to concrete for ease of maintenance perfect for alfresco dining.
